Many grocery stores carry espresso powder in the coffee aisle, often alongside other specialty coffee products. You can also find it at gourmet food stores, as well as online retailers like Amazon and specialty cooking websites. It's perfectly acceptable to use instant coffee instead. Use about 50% more than the amount of espresso powder called for in the recipe, but taste as you go. Instant coffee usually has a harsher taste than instant espresso; it can taste tinny or sour if too much is used. Buy it: Espresso Powder from Amazon, $4 for 2 ounces.

It can be found in several locations, both in-store and online. One of the first places you can check for espresso powder is your local grocery store. Many larger chain grocery stores carry espresso powder in the coffee aisle, or sometimes in the baking aisle. If you have trouble finding it, don't be afraid to ask a store employee for assistance.

Depending on how wet they are, you may need to bake them a little longer. 2. Bake at low heat for an hour. Turn on your oven to a low setting, around 200° F. Put the baking sheet on a center rack, and let it bake for about an hour. You'll know it's ready when the grounds are lightly toasted and fully dried.

Specialty Kitchen Stores. Another option for purchasing espresso powder is to visit a specialty kitchen store. These stores often carry a wide variety of baking and cooking ingredients, including espresso powder. You may even find different brands and types of espresso powder at specialty stores, giving you a chance to explore different options.

Sainsbury's. Sainsbury's has been a London fixture since the mid-1800s. It started out as a small dairy shop in Drury and quickly grew into one of the largest supermarkets in the UK. Sainsbury's is considered to be a mid-range grocery store, falling between Waitrose and Tesco in price and product.
